Conditions / Refusal Reasons
That the development must be begun not later than the expiration of three years beginning with the date of this permission and if this condition is not complied with this permission shall lapse. Reason: By virtue of Sections 91 to 95 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 as amended by section 51 of the Planning and Compulsory Purchase Act 2004.

That the materials to be used for the door and windows shall be of the same colour and type as those used on the existing building. Reason: To preserve and enhance the character of the house and the character and appearance of the area in accordance with Policies G2, G6 and H13 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.

That the materials to be used for the walls and roof shall be of the same colour and type as those used on the existing building. Reason: To preserve and enhance the character of the house and the character and appearance of the area in accordance with Policies G2, G6 and H13 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.

That prior to the first use of the converted garage for living accommodation, a parking area shall be provided in accordance with the details illustrated on Drawing 2 as approved, and the parking area shall be constructed, laid out, surfaced (bound material), drained and completed, and shall be retained unobstructed except for the parking of vehicles, at all times. Reason: To ensure the safety of users of the highway in accordance with Policy H13 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.
